Position Summary
Fits and assembles components and subcomponents of forklift truck per specifications of assembly drawings and standard operations procedures.
Required Knowledge / Skills / Experience / Certifications / Licenses
• High School Diploma or GED.
• Ability to read, write, and communicate verbally in English.
• Good hand eye coordination skills.
• Ability to work with various electrical, hand, and air tools.
• 2+ years stable work history.
Desired Knowledge / Skills / Experience / Certifications / Licenses
• 1 year of Assembly experience in Manufacturing environment
Equipment and Tools Used
• Overhead cranes.
• Air and electric wrenches Hand tools.
• Grinders drills.
• Ohmmeters.
• Timing light.
• Brake and speed tester.
• Requires eye protection.
Working Conditions
• Debris from grinders and impact wrenches.
• Splashing from fluids (brake, transmission, hydraulic).
• Heavy moving equipment, overhead cranes, sparks and hot engine parts.
• Exposure to flammables such as diesel gasoline, propane, and LP gas and oils.
• Hazards on assembly line include tripping, pinch points, and injury from unsafe use of tools.
• Non-climate-controlled manufacturing plant environment.
Physical Requirements
• Independent mobility with frequent standing.
• Flexibility for frequent reaching to various heights and distances.
• Manual dexterity sufficient to use various hand tools and reach and handle products/equipment.
• Visual acuity sufficient to assemble parts in correct position.
• Hearing and talking sufficient to communicate with coworkers.
• Lift from pallet to waist up to 40 lbs. frequently and 60 lbs. occasionally.
• Push/pull up to 60 lbs. at waist level occasionally.
• Lifting up to 100 lbs. occasionally.
